The term refers to pre-recorded visual clips of avian creatures in flight, filmed against a solid green backdrop, which are offered at no cost. These digital assets are specifically designed for incorporation into other video projects through the use of chroma keying techniques, allowing for the removal of the green background and seamless integration of the birds into different scenes. As an example, a filmmaker could use such a clip to depict birds soaring over a cityscape without needing to film actual birds in that location.
Access to these resources offers several advantages. It eliminates the need for complex and expensive location shoots, specialized equipment, or the ethical considerations associated with filming live animals. This simplifies the video production process, reduces costs significantly, and allows for greater creative control.
